The Internet Archive's repository of Himitsu Sentai Goranger
(1975–1977) provides a critical digital preservation of the first-ever Super Sentai series. While access can be inconsistent due to periodic copyright purges by rights holders like Toei, it remains a primary hub for fans seeking the original 84-episode run and rare archival media. 2. Fan Subtitles (Fansubs)
Because Goranger has had limited official release, fansub groups have carried the torch for years.
- What to look for: Search for the show title alongside keywords like "Eng Sub" or the names of prominent classic Tokusatsu fansub groups.
- Note on Quality: Goranger is an old show. The video quality on these files is often standard definition (480p or lower). Don't expect 4K HD; the grain and noise are part of the charm!
